ABC’s of AB5 – Independent Contractors

March 19, 2021 @ 1:00 pm - 2:00 pm

Global Wizdom is recognized by SHRM to offer Professional Development Credits (PDCs) for SHRM-CP or SHRM-SCP. This program is valid for 1 PDC for the SHRM-CP or SHRM-SCP.

Overview:
In this practical webinar, you will learn the ABCs of AB5, including practical tips for navigating its impact on your workforce.

Why Should You Attend:
It’s getting harder and harder to have independent contractors working for you – if you have independent contractors make sure you are doing it right and you are protected.

Areas Covered in the Session:
Upon course completion, you will be able to:
1.  Understand the difference between an employee and an independent contractor under AB5.

2.  Learn when AB5 applies and when it does not – including statutory exemptions.

3.  Determine when it is appropriate to pay someone as an independent contractor.

4.  Understand the potential liability and financial exposure for misclassifying workers under California law.

Who will benefit:
HR/Business owners/C-Suite
